Re: [PATCH 6/9] i2c: qcom-cci: simplify probe by removing one loop over busses

[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index]

 



On Thu, 3 Feb 2022 at 17:47, Vladimir Zapolskiy
<vladimir.zapolskiy@xxxxxxxxxx> wrote:
>
> It's possible to slightly simplify cci_probe() function by merging
> a loop over I2C busses found on CCI controller with a loop which
> actually registers I2C adapters, the data per I2C bus collected early
> on probe is not used before calling i2c_add_adapter() since cci_reset()
> and cci_init() calls were moved to the end of probe.
>
> The change is intended to be non-functional.
>
> Signed-off-by: Vladimir Zapolskiy <vladimir.zapolskiy@xxxxxxxxxx>
> ---
>  drivers/i2c/busses/i2c-qcom-cci.c | 82 +++++++++++++++----------------
>  1 file changed, 39 insertions(+), 43 deletions(-)
